REGULATION OF DENTAL LABORATORIES Florida dental laboratories are regulated by the Florida Department of Health, Board of Dentistry.
Pursuant to Florida Statutes Chapter 466.032 Registration: (1)Every person, firm or corporation operating a dental laboratory in Florida shall register biennially with the Department of Health on forms to be provided by the department, and, at the same time, pay to the department a registration fee not to exceed $300 for which the department shall issue a registration certificate entitling the holder to operate a dental laboratory for a period of 2 years.
(2)Upon the failure of any dental laboratory operator to comply with subsection (1), the department shall notify the laboratory owner by registered mail, within 1 month after the registration renewal date, return receipt requested, at their last known address, of such failure and inform them of the following provisions of subsections (3) and (4).
(3)Any dental laboratory operator who has not complied with subsection (1) within 3 months after the registration renewal date shall be required to pay a delinquency fee of $40 in addition to the regular registration fee.
(4)The department is authorized to commence and maintain proceedings to enjoin the operator of any dental laboratory who has not complied with this section from operating a dental laboratory in this state until she or he has obtained a registration certificate and paid the required fees.
